Mega is that rare artist whose voice and songwriting seems to connect with our very souls. The British-Ugandan artist's fourth EP, I Am Enough, is a stunning and assured work that urges us to reclaim our power, and to step into life with a renewed sense of purpose.
Whilst the latest MEGA single My Bones currently sits on the BBC Radio 2 Playlist and TheTimes Best New Songs Of 2025 – it is placed as the EP centrepiece, each of the 5 songs on I Am Enough feel like equally important storytelling moments. I Am Enough has already been selected by NPR as best albums of 2025 she has been as selected as The Standard’s Ones to watch.
Mega's music is a vivid tapestry of influences, drawing from her Ugandan heritage, childhood experiences in choirs, and love of a broad spectrum of genres including soul, pop and indie. Early champions include the likes of The Independent, NME, Wonderland, Clash and support across BBC Radio 1, Radio 2 and Radio 6. At 100 million+ streams, she’s a British star in-waiting who’s already seen national support from The Independent, NME, The Times, NPR Wonderland, Clash – praised for her vocal prowess, empowering lyrics and themes of mental resilience. Her debut single, Chariot, a radiant anthem of hope and resilience, led to three acclaimed EPs, Future Me, Colour Your World and Honour and Glory.
Recently, Mega headlined the Southbank Centre's Meltdown Festival curated by Little Simz, sharing the stage with artists such as Ghetts, Jon Batiste, Lola Young, Sasha Keable, and The Streets. Her live shows are renowned for their communal energy, uniting audiences of all ages in moments of collective empowerment.
Mega has sold out shows across Amsterdam, Berlin, Paris and her hometown of London, gracing stages of some of the UK and Europe's most notable festivals including Reading & Leeds Festival, Cross The Tracks, Latitude and Montreux Jazz Festival. Performing on stage is something that has become a second nature to
MEGA, further honed over the years on tours with the likes of Cat Burns, Self Esteem, Hozier & more. With a big voice, big heart and big songs that explore vulnerability, self-realisation and empowerment, the vocalist and songwriter is here to make her mark.
